The “Why” Factor: Why Beef Tallow?
Why use beef tallow instead of a traditional store-bought moisturizer? Because tallow is bio-identical to human sebum (the oil our skin produces). This means your skin recognizes it and allows it to penetrate deeper than plant-based oils, providing vitamins A, D, E, and K directly to your cells. It’s the ultimate “traditional” beauty secret!
